INTRODUCTION Thank you for purchasing the ECO-35 pellet stove. You are now prepared to burn wood in the most efficient, convenient way possible. To achieve the safest, most efficient and most enjoyable performance from your stove, you must do three things: 1) Install it properly; 2) Operate it correctly; and 3) Maintain it regularly. The purpose of this manual is to help you do all three. PLEASE read this entire manual before installation and use of this pellet fuel-burning room heater

ADJACENT WALL STOVE INSTALLATION ECO-35 FREESTANDING PELLET STOVE BACK WALL Width: 22 1/4” 3" Height: 28 1/2” 2" * Depth: 25 3/16” Weight: 190 lbs. Flue size: 3” or 4” Hopper Capacity: Up to 35 lbs. (This can vary slightly depending on pellet size, length, and diameter) EPA status: exempt Burn rate: 1.3 lbs to 4.1 lbs per hour 6" BTU range: 8,200 to 35000 Electrical consumption: 3.5 Amps lighting cycle 2.5 Amps. continuous duty Control bo

COMBUSTION AIR SUPPLY For a mobile home installation the stove must be connected to an outside source of combustion air. A 3” inside diameter metallic pipe, either flexible AIR or rigid, may be attached to the inlet at the stove’s rear (refer to figures 4, 5 INTAKE EXHAUST & 6). A rodent guard (minimum ¼” wire mesh) must be used at the terminus (refer to figure 5). All connections must be secured and airtight by either using the appropriately sized hose clamp and/or UL-181-AP foil tape. F

OPERATION DISPLAY BOARD PROPER FUEL THIS STOVE IS APPROVED FOR BURNING PELLETIZED WOOD FUEL ONLY! Factory-approved pellets are those ¼” or 5/16” in diameter and not over 1” long. Longer or thicker pellets sometimes bridge the auger flights, which prevents proper pellet feed. Burning wood in forms other than pellets is not permitted. It will violate the building codes for which the stove has been approved and will void all warranties. The design incorporates automatic feed of the pellet

tm COMBEX Your stove uses a unique patented technology called COMBEX. As opposed to most other pellet stoves, which use only an exhaust blower, your ECO-35 uses a motor on which are mounted two housings with impeller blades. One housing serves for combustion, and the other for exhaust. This is why we refer to the combustion/exhaust blower throughout this manual. The COMBEX system balances combustion air and uptake to provide clean, worry-free combustion which is less dependent on the l

OPERATING THE STOVE USING A THERMOSTAT A thermostat may help you maintain a constant house temperature automatically. A millivolt thermostat or 24 Volt thermostat is required. A fixed wall mount or hand held model can be used. The control panel can be set up two ways to operate your stove in thermostatic mode. THERMOSTAT INSTALLATION • Unplug the stove from the power outlet. • Connect two thermostat wires to the terminal block located on the lower right side of the back of the stove.

VACCUM USE If a vacuum is used to clean your stove, we suggest using a vacuum designed for ashes. Some regular vacuums and shop vacs leak ash into the room. Your vacuum or shop vac may have a special filter or bag available to eliminate this leakage. CLEANING a. Heat Exchange Tubes – Your ECO-35 stove is designed with a built-in heat exchanger tube cleaner. This should be used weekly to remove accumulated ash on the tubes. Slide the cleaning rod back and forth two or three
